question 2 1 pts using improved chemistry equipment in the late 1700s, chemists observed that mass is neither created nor destroyed in a chemical reaction. this scientific law is called the law of conservation of momentum. gravity. conservation of mass. definite proportions.
The law stating mass is neither created nor destroyed in a chemical - reaction is the law of conservation of mass. Conservation of momentum is related to motion and forces in physics, gravity is a fundamental force, and the law of definite proportions is about the fixed ratios of elements in a compound.
